By Felipe Marques and Devon Pendleton, with assistance from Katherine DohertyEven for Star Island, the most exclusive enclave in Miami, Florida, the bill is a shocker: US$622,000.That’s per year – for homeowners insurance.Granted, that was a recent quote for a policy on one of the ultra-luxe mansions on the Biscayne Bay island, an A-listers' haven. But, only last year, the same policy cost $200,000.So it goes across the United States in the rarefied playgrounds of the rich, where price – and, it seems, risks of climat...
